Combines the research of renowned British and South African geographers on the daunting problems South Africa faces as it begins to unravel the divisions and injustices created by decades of apartheid. Contains a much-needed, up-to-date analysis of the three major challenges in this country: the constitutional transition, domestic policy and reformulation of economic and political relations with its neighboring regions. Considers the land questions of restitution, tenure and redistribution; environmental issues; urban housing needs; the employment crisis and approaches to its solution. Illustrated with numerous maps. Read more
